Elevate Your WooCommerce Ranking on Google: SEO Tips for UK Sellers
Want to command the search results and pull in more customers to your online store? SEO is your key, and it's more important than ever for WooCommerce sellers in the UK. Google loves websites that are well-structured, applicable to user searches, and provide a fantastic user experience.
Here are some top tips to help you climb the rankings:
* Execute Keyword Research: Understand what your ideal customers are searching for and embed those keywords naturally into your product descriptions, titles, and content.
* Refine Your WooCommerce Product Pages: Make sure each product page is succinct, informative, and includes high-quality images and captivating descriptions.
* Build Quality Backlinks: Earn links from other reputable websites in your industry. This tells Google that your site is credible.
* Leverage Schema Markup: Implement schema markup on your product pages to help Google grasp the information on your site and present it in rich snippets.
By following these tips, you can enhance your WooCommerce SEO and lure more customers to your online store.
